Sometimes I see events for what they are and realize that they have life ending potential. I don't think I'm special in this because I'm sure others could see the very same thing. Yet, on Flight 2451 leaving Memphis the other day, fortunately the right events came together to stop that flight.
We were in the boarding process when all of the sudden they stopped the boarding and began taking everyone back off the plane. I was within moments of stepping on to the bridge way with hopes of reaching my destination at the planned time.
First, it was confusion on everyone's part that there would be an initial two hour delay. Of course, this set everyone scrambling for other flights because that meant the connections in other cities would be difficult or impossible to make. I was like all the others and could see that there would be no way to make my connection.
Fortunately I felt good that an airline rep for Delta assisted me with another flight so I could still reach my destination. As soon as I settled down for some greasy airport food, my phone began ringing again. This time, the delay had been pushed out much later. It was beginning to get annoying and the patience of many passengers were growing thin.
